Description
Corvette Hyers is one of the six Excellent Idols in the 1995 original video animation Idol Project. As a member of this elite group of top singers, she becomes an ally and friend to the protagonist, Mimu Emilton, offering advice and support on the protagonist's journey to become an idol.
Corvette presents a cheerful and outgoing personality, often bringing a lively energy to her interactions with others. She has a notable fondness for pretty girls, which manifests as a flirtatious and admiring demeanor towards her female companions. In the original Japanese version of the series, she frequently peppers her speech with random English words and phrases. In the English dub, this unique speech pattern is adapted into the use of gratuitous French, emphasizing her sophisticated yet quirky character.
Her stated specialty as an idol is rhythm, a skill she considers crucial for success in the entertainment industry. She shares this advice with Mimu, positioning herself as a mentor in this specific area. However, her abilities are put to the test during a competition in the series' beach episode, which requires contestants to demonstrate a strong sense of rhythm to stay on course. In this instance, Corvette fails to perform as expected, revealing a discrepancy between her proclaimed expertise and her actual skills under pressure.
Corvette shares a close bond with the other Excellent Idols, working alongside them as part of the celebrated group. She is also a key figure in Mimu's life, providing guidance when the younger girl needs it most. Their relationship is further highlighted in a comedic moment during the third episode when Mimu unexpectedly lands in Corvette's bathtub. As one of the central characters, Corvette plays a significant role in the story's progression, from the early stages of Mimu's career to the later, more fantastical events involving interdimensional competitions with alien beings.
